**Release checklist — Orderbarn soft-delete rollout**

Welcome! Since you're new: we're switching the orders table from hard deletes to soft deletes (a deleted_at column plus filtered views). Before sign-off, verify the backfill migration ran cleanly on staging, that no report queries still count tombstoned rows, and that the admin restore button actually un-deletes. Don't worry about the archival job yet — that's next sprint. Once you've ticked everything, jot down the migration build token shown below.

pipeline stamp: htk4_66df

**Finance Review — Budget Request, Tarne Division**

The Tarne division requested additional funds for the Skellig refit. Review outcome: partial approval. Equipment line approved in full; contractor line reduced pending revised quotes. Branch managers must hold existing spend levels until the revision clears. No further requests accepted this quarter. Rationale for the contractor reduction appears in the note below.

board note of kafof-yahag: Druaelox Foods plans to raise the Holwyn list price by 35 percent in July.

Handover: Image slimming for the Orvane build pipeline is mid-flight. The base images have moved to the trimmed Pellet variant, cutting roughly 40% of size, but the worker images still bundle unused locale packs. Scripts live in the slim-tools repo; run the size report before each release. Questions about the remaining work should go to the person named below.

signatory, yahog-badug: Quenix Ulaael

Heads up: if the Lintrock baseline file in the Quarrow repo drifts from main, CI fails with a "stale baseline" error even when the code is fine. Quick fix is to regenerate the baseline on a clean checkout and re-push. If a customer build is blocked, confirm the failing run matches the token below before escalating.

build token for yadug-yagag: htk21_c863c33eb8b82c0c9c152

# Flaglight Rollouts — Approvals

Quick version for on-call: any rollout touching more than 5% of traffic needs an approval in Flaglight before the ramp continues. Kill switches don't need approval — just flip them and note it in the incident channel. Scheduled ramps pause automatically if error budget burns hot. If you're stuck at 2 a.m. with a pending approval, there's one person authorized to override, and that's the approver below.

account owner for tagep-bafof: Norael Gilax Juleth